Abstract
The utility model discloses an aluminum workpiece end cutting sawing machine which comprises a matching machine frame, motors and a working table. The machine is characterized in that a track is arranged on the machine frame, the working table is arranged on the track, a hydraulic box is arranged at the bottom of the machine frame, the working table is connected with the hydraulic box through a moving rod, the motors are arranged on the machine frame, two front and rear sets of motors are arranged, the front set of motors is parallel to the horizontal line, the alpha angle is formed between the rear set of motors and the horizontal line, sawing blades are arranged on main shafts of the motors, water draining openings are formed below the sawing blades, and a cooling liquid collecting groove is formed in the bottom of the machine frame. The aluminum workpiece end cutting sawing machine has the advantages of being simple in structure, high in machining efficiency, low in cost and the like.
Description
Technical field
The utility model relates to cutting equipment, particularly a kind of aluminium workpiece termination sawing machine for cutting.
Background technology
In family expenses at home and industrial aluminium workpiece, need to cut to the two ends of some aluminium workpiece the cutting of gentle corner cut, for example, produce refrigerator aluminum alloy handle, this just need to adopt cutter sweep to cut gentle corner cut processing to the two ends of refrigerator aluminum alloy handle.In current aluminium work piece cut device, conventionally need first flatly to two end-grain cutting of aluminium workpiece, then corner cut is carried out in aluminium workpiece two ends, this cutter sweep inefficiency, yield rate is low, cost is high.In addition, owing at twice the end face of aluminium workpiece being cut to gentle corner cut processing, cause machining accuracy not high, affect the installation of aluminium workpiece.

Summary of the invention
The purpose of this utility model, is to provide a kind of and can solves above-mentioned deficiency, provides a kind of simple in structure, and working (machining) efficiency is high, and yield rate is high, can cut the aluminium workpiece termination sawing machine for cutting of gentle corner cut to aluminium workpiece end face simultaneously.
For achieving the above object, aluminium workpiece of the present utility model termination sawing machine for cutting, comprise and join frame, motor and workbench, it is characterized in that: in frame, be provided with track, workbench is installed in orbit, described frame bottom is provided with hydraulic fluid tank, workbench is connected with hydraulic fluid tank by carriage release lever, described motor is arranged in frame, motor is two groups of front and back, last group of motor placement parallel with horizontal line, rear one group of motor becomes α angle to place with horizontal line, described electric machine main shaft is provided with saw blade, below saw blade, be provided with discharge outlet, be provided with cooling fluid feeder in the bottom of frame.
Above-described workbench is provided with clamping device.
The front end of above-described frame is provided with limited block.
Above-described frame be also provided with clamping switch.
The above α angle is 45 °-60 °.
Compared with the existing technology, the beneficial effects of the utility model are:
1. simple in structure, working (machining) efficiency is high.Motor of the present utility model is two groups of front and back, last group of motor placement parallel with horizontal line, rear one group of motor becomes α angle to place with horizontal line, make sawing machine can cut the device of gentle corner cut to aluminium workpiece end face simultaneously, easy to operate, greatly reduce error, working (machining) efficiency is high, the structure of having simplified equipment, has reduced product cost.

The specific embodiment
Below in conjunction with drawings and Examples to the utility model further instruction.
As shown in Figure 1-2, the utility model comprises frame 1, motor 2, limited block 3, cooling fluid feeder 4, hydraulic fluid tank 5, clamping device 6, carriage release lever 7, workbench 8, saw blade 9, guide rail 10, clamping switch 11 and discharge outlet 12, in frame 1, be provided with track 11, workbench 8 is arranged on track 11, described frame 1 bottom is provided with hydraulic fluid tank 5, workbench 3 is connected with hydraulic fluid tank 5 by carriage release lever 7, described motor 2 is arranged in frame 1, motor 2 is two groups of front and back, last group of motor 2 placement parallel with horizontal line, rear one group of motor 2 and horizontal line placement at 45 °, described motor 2 main shafts are provided with saw blade 9, below saw blade 9, be provided with discharge outlet 12, be provided with cooling fluid feeder 4 in the bottom of frame 1, on workbench 8, be also provided with clamping device 6, the front end of frame 1 is provided with limited block 3, frame 1 be also provided with clamping switch 11.
When operation, first workpiece (CK104 aluminum alloy handle) is arranged on workbench 8, opening power, source of the gas and hydraulic system, by clamping device 6 by Workpiece clamping, starter motor 2, workbench 8 is by carriage release lever 7 and guide rail 10 mobile sawing workpieces backward, and material bits and cooling fluid enter cooling fluid feeder 4 by discharge outlet 12, can recycle.
Embodiment 2:
Difference from Example 1 is, described rear one group of motor 2 becomes 50 ° of placements with horizontal line, and remaining know-why is identical with embodiment 1.
Embodiment 3:
Difference from Example 1 is, described rear one group of motor 2 becomes 60 ° of placements with horizontal line, and remaining know-why is identical with embodiment 1.
